
A grave incident of aggravated assault was reported on December 27th at a Church's Chicken located at 1668 Sycamore View Road, Memphis, when at approximately 1:10 p.m., a male suspect brandished a firearm at a female employee while at the drive-thru of the establishment. This information, detailed by the Memphis Police Department, comes with an appeal to the public for assistance.
Following the altercation, the individual—a description has yet to be released—fled from the scene in a silver Nissan SUV. The prompt response from law enforcement arrived to find the suspect long gone, and their investigation is ongoing. Allegedly, no one was harmed during the confrontation, but the harrowing experience for the employee and those present during the incident remains.
The Memphis Police Department has asked that anyone with pertinent information about the suspect or the vehicle reach out to help bring the offender to justice. Those with leads should contact Crime Stoppers at 528-CASH, as mentioned in the notice. The community is urged to come forward with any detail, no matter how minor it may seem, to aid in the apprehension of the assailant and to help prevent such threats in the future.
As of now, the motivation behind the assault is unclear; however, the investigation continues as local authorities canvass the area for surveillance footage and eyewitness accounts.
